Where they were

Released on March 23, 2015, 'Chaos and the Calm' marked James Bay's debut album following his successful EPs. At this point, he was establishing himself as a prominent voice in the UK music scene, gaining traction with his blend of folk and rock influences.

Why it matters

The album debuted at number one on the UK Albums Chart and was certified Platinum in multiple countries, solidifying Bay's status as a rising star. It received critical acclaim, particularly for its emotional depth and songwriting, earning him nominations at major award shows including the Brit Awards.

Essential tracks

  • "Hold Back the River" — 'Hold Back the River' became an anthem for self-reflection and longing, showcasing Bay's powerful vocal range and lyrical sincerity.
  • "Let It Go" — This track features poignant lyrics about releasing emotional burdens, perfectly illustrating Bay's knack for blending personal storytelling with catchy melodies.
  • "Scars" — 'Scars' highlights Bay's raw vulnerability, capturing a sense of heartache that resonates deeply with listeners through its haunting arrangement.
